Survey on the Social Conditions of B.U. Students

June 30, 2004 . Final preparations are underway in Bethlehem University to carry out a social survey of all the students. The aim is to collect data and indicators to respond more accurately to the questions raised by external sources, such as the Ministry of Education and private institutions that provide financial aid to the University.

During the academic year 2003/2004 a University committee prepared the final draft of the survey. The survey will take place during summer school for all the registered students so data will be collected from approximately 50% of Bethlehem University students before the Fall 2004 semester begins.

Next semester during orientation the survey will be administered to all incoming students, and the remaining students will be covered during the early part of the Fall 2004 semester. Bethlehem University is planning to complete the survey by October 2004.

All future financial aid programs will rely on information available in the Social Survey Data Base, which will hopefully lead to a more accurate allocation of financial aid to the most needy students.
